Output 53e51c90f1f51ac8bbf620c9c3f2c40b4e4dfd3aa018bee4091fbb5e80593ef1:1

value
264500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c077bfba82dc80f51bf0388aee9a591ec9d8409 OP_EQUAL
address
3QfdAuNzhSiq68t19etMpUCwSieeKjd3ta
transaction
53e51c90f1f51ac8bbf620c9c3f2c40b4e4dfd3aa018bee4091fbb5e80593ef1
confirmations
375479
spent
true